La Liga rivals have identified the 23-year-old forward from Barcelona as a player he wants to add this summer, but the transfer depends on the club qualifying for UEFA Champions League football next term.
According to Fichajes, Real Betis is targeting the forward who appealed to Pellegrini because of his technical excellence, intelligent link-up play, and finishing instinct.
However, the player has not had many minutes this year at Barcelona due to intense competition for minutes in their forward department.
Barcelona initially re-acquired the player to assess whether he is ready for the first team with new manager Hansi Flick, but after limited opportunities, Barcelona is now willing to send the player out on loan to continue his development while still maintaining control of him and his future.
This window has presented Betis with an opportunity because Pellegrini views the player as a perfect complement to his attacking style of play, especially if the club gets to Europe next season.
The player is Pau Victor, an emerging talent who has already impressed at youth levels.
Pellegrini has said to Betis’s board that if or when the team qualifies for the Champions League, they should move for Victor.
While formal talks have not yet happened, there is optimism that it could go quite quickly if they achieve their seasonal target.
For Victor, Betis is an attractive option that would provide minutes in La Liga, potential European minutes, and the opportunity to develop under Pellegrini.
Meanwhile, Barcelona has a tough decision to make – while Flick rates his potential, he cannot offer him a big role next season.
From a cost perspective, it would be doable for Betis, as there would likely be a loan to buy or a buy-back clause included in any proposed deal from Barcelona.
At this stage of the season, if Betis qualify for the Champions League, it is likely to determine whether this exciting transfer takes place or not, and could be the right step for Victor.
